Rebuilding Bere Mill - Challenges and rewards

Bere Mill is an ancient mill, found in Domesday. The 18th century buildings were destroyed by fire in 2018. The talk will concentrate on how the rebuilding was undertaken, placing the mill in its historic context. The renovation won National awards.

Bere Mill to the east of Whitchurch is an ancient mill site recorded in Domesday. A number of mills have stood there over the years: most recently a mill built in 1708 which was rented to the Portal family who used it to make cloth based paper. Portals built the worlds leading bank note supplier from this humble base. The original property changed little over the years and was converted to residential use in the 1990s. It was then destroyed by fire in February 2018.

The loss has been followed by a careful and thorough reconstruction. The current owners will describe how they dealt with disaster in restoring the mill complex to its original form with traditional materials and building methods; as also the restoring of their collections of furniture, books, pictures, and jewellery.

The talk will describe the regulatory framework (Planning and insurance) and where it worked and failed… but will largely focus on the skill and craft base in the community and how these resources were mobilised to help in this multitask effort. The tone will be celebratory of the wonderful skills that exist in British society and which are too rarely called upon in use!
